With the Columbia River gently rolling by, Kennewick, Washington’s Clover Island Inn is a relaxing retreat with expansive views and full-service support for any conference, meeting or event. Located in southeast Washington’s Tri-Cities, the Clover Island Inn offers groups a get-away-from-it-all experience that has easy access to all the region has to offer.
The venue offers four meeting and event spaces that can be arranged in a variety of ways. The large windows overlooking the river and marina flood the 2,800-square-foot Ballroom with natural light. Accommodating 300 in a theater-style setup, the room can also be divided into as many as three separate spaces. The room arrangement is ideal for a large general assembly followed by breakout sessions. The smaller rooms have capacities from 50 to 150 depending on the layout.
The Captain’s Table is a semi-private 1,430-square-foot room that provides additional breakout space. Ideal for banquets and receptions, the Captain’s Table has an elegant nautical theme with large windows. The large outdoor pool deck allows guests to bask in the sunshine.
The in-house catering department will provide the meals and refreshments to meet the needs of any group. The Inn has a variety of audiovisual equipment available and they can assist with bringing in additional outside equipment if necessary. WiFi is available throughout the facility.
With 150 guest rooms, the Clover Island Inn can accommodate multi-day conferences and can serve as the home base for post-conference exploration of the region. Diners can watch the sun set over the river from the Inn’s fourth-floor Crow’s Nest Restaurant. Offering the ambience of the Captain’s quarters in an old wooden riverboat, the restaurant serves a variety of fresh Northwest cuisine.
The Tri-Cities region boasts more than 300 days of sunshine each year, giving groups the opportunity to add an outdoor recreational component to their gathering. There are a variety of opportunities for outings just steps from the Clover Island Inn’s doorstep. Guests can walk or bike on the Sacagawea Heritage Trail for post-meeting relaxation. Dock access at the nearby marina offers the possibility for a cruise along the river.
The Tri-Cities area is one of the largest wine-producing regions with more than 200 wineries within an hour’s drive, so groups may want to consider a wine-tour experience to add local flavor to the conference or retreat. Nine golf courses and an abundance of water-based activities offer a wide variety of team-building and recreational activities.
Tri-Cities is centrally located in eastern Washington. Driving times from Seattle and Portland are about three and a half hours, while it is just over two hours from Spokane. The Inn is located three miles from Tri-Cities Airport that has daily connections to several cities including regular round-trip service with Seattle and Portland.
